How Our Sewage Water Extraction Process Works
Our team’s process for sewage water extraction is designed to get your home back to normal as quickly as possible. We use a combination of specialized equipment and advanced techniques to extract the sewage water, contain the affected area, and dry your home completely.
Step 1: Initial Assessment
Our technicians will arrive at your home, assess the damage, and develop a plan to extract the sewage water and dry your home.
Step 2: Containment
We’ll set up containment barriers to prevent further damage and contamination, and extract the sewage water using specialized equipment.
Step 3: Extraction
We’ll use a combination of pumps and vacuums to extract the sewage water, and dispose of it properly.
Step 4: Drying
We’ll use advanced moisture-reading technology to ensure your home is completely dry, and prevent any further damage or mold growth.
Step 5: Final Inspection
Our technicians will conduct a final inspection to ensure your home is completely dry and safe.

Sewage Water Extraction Cost in Leesburg, VA
The cost of sewage water extraction can vary based on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Leesburg, VA. These estimates are based on typical scenarios and may not reflect the actual cost of your project.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Initial Assessment and Containment | $500 – $2,500 | The severity of the damage and the size of the affected area. |
| Extraction and Drying | $1,000 – $5,000 | The amount of water to be extracted and the size of the affected area. |
| Removal of Affected Materials | $500 – $2,000 | The type and amount of materials to be removed. |
| Repair or Replacement of Damaged Flooring | $1,000 – $5,000 | The type and amount of flooring to be repaired or replaced. |
| Removal of Mold and Mildew | $500 – $2,000 | The severity of the mold and mildew growth. |
| Final Inspection and Clearance | $200 – $1,000 | The complexity of the job and the number of inspections required. |
The final cost of your project will depend on the specifics of your situation. We’ll provide a free estimate after an on-site assessment.

Common Questions About Sewage Water Extraction
Q: What is sewage water extraction?
Sewage water extraction is the process of removing sewage water from your home. We use specialized equipment and techniques to extract the water, contain the affected area, and dry your home completely.
Q: What causes sewage water in my home?
Sewage water can be caused by a variety of factors, including clogged drains, overflowing toilets, and broken pipes. It’s essential to address the issue quickly to prevent further damage and contamination.
Q: What are the warning signs of sewage water in my home?
The warning signs of sewage water in your home include musty odors, water stains on your ceiling or walls, warped or buckled flooring, unexplained mold or mildew growth, and water pooling in your basement or crawlspace.
Q: How long does sewage water extraction take?
The length of time it takes to extract sewage water depends on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and the complexity of the job. In most cases, we can complete the job within 3-5 days.
Q: Is sewage water extraction covered by insurance?
Yes, sewage water extraction is typically covered by homeowner’s insurance. But, it’s essential to check with your insurance provider to confirm coverage and any specific requirements.
